{"id":1853,"date":"2018-12-13T00:00:00","date_gmt":"2018-12-13T00:00:00","guid":{"rendered":"https:\/\/azure.microsoft.com\/blog\/azure-functions-now-supported-as-a-step-in-azure-data-factory-pipelines"},"modified":"2023-05-11T15:35:20","modified_gmt":"2023-05-11T22:35:20","slug":"azure-functions-now-supported-as-a-step-in-azure-data-factory-pipelines","status":"publish","type":"post","link":"https:\/\/azure.microsoft.com\/en-us\/blog\/azure-functions-now-supported-as-a-step-in-azure-data-factory-pipelines\/","title":{"rendered":"Azure Functions now supported as a step in Azure Data Factory pipelines"},"content":{"rendered":"<p>Azure Functions is a <a href=\"https:\/\/azure.microsoft.com\/solutions\/serverless\/\">serverless<\/a> compute service that enables you to run code on-demand without having to explicitly provision or manage infrastructure. Using Azure Functions, you can run a script or piece of code in response to a variety of events. <a href=\"https:\/\/azure.microsoft.com\/en-us\/services\/data-factory\/\">Azure Data Factory (ADF)<\/a> is a managed data integration service in Azure that allows you to iteratively build, orchestrate, and monitor your Extract Transform Load (ETL) workflows. Azure Functions is now integrated with ADF, allowing you to run an Azure function as a step in your data factory pipelines.<\/p>\n<p align=\"center\">\n<p>Simply drag an \u201cAzure Function activity\u201d to the <strong>General<\/strong> section of your activity toolbox to get started.<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" alt=\"2018-12-03_12h14_00\" height=\"1605\" src=\"https:\/\/azure.microsoft.com\/en-us\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2018\/12\/0e82e36a-bb66-44a0-bf45-852c3be079b7.webp\" title=\"2018-12-03_12h14_00\" width=\"2999\"><\/p>\n<p>You need to set up an Azure Function linked service in ADF to create a connection to your Azure Function app.<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" alt=\"2018-12-03_12h16_20\" height=\"1756\" src=\"https:\/\/azure.microsoft.com\/en-us\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2018\/12\/017ea630-7ee8-4d43-8ebb-20e739c5d8b7.webp\" title=\"2018-12-03_12h16_20\" width=\"2986\"><\/p>\n<p>Provide the Azure Function name, method, headers, and body in the Azure Function activity inside your data factory pipeline.<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" alt=\"2018-12-03_12h19_14\" height=\"1608\" src=\"https:\/\/azure.microsoft.com\/en-us\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2018\/12\/392baffc-7c3f-43de-a986-0cefd3277353.webp\" title=\"2018-12-03_12h19_14\" width=\"2994\"><\/p>\n<p>You can also parameterize your function name using rich <a href=\"https:\/\/docs.microsoft.com\/en-us\/azure\/data-factory\/control-flow-expression-language-functions\">expression support<\/a> in ADF.
